Common Problems and Troubleshooting Tips
Now, let's address some common issues that IAGA AGA042Z users often face and explore effective troubleshooting tips. One of the most frequent problems is a device that won't turn on. If your IAGA AGA042Z isn't powering up, first check the power source. Ensure the power cable is securely connected and that the outlet is functioning correctly. Try a different outlet to rule out any power supply issues. Next, inspect the power adapter, if it has one. Look for any visible damage like frayed wires or bulges. If the adapter seems fine, the issue could be internal. You might need to examine the device's internal power components, such as the power supply unit (PSU) and the internal wiring. Always be cautious when dealing with internal components, and if you're not comfortable, consider seeking professional help. Display issues are another common headache. If you're seeing a blank screen, distorted images, or flickering, the problem could lie in several areas. Start by checking the display connections, making sure the cables are securely plugged in. A loose connection can cause display problems. If the connections are good, the issue could be a faulty display panel or a problem with the graphics card or display controller. In this case, troubleshooting could involve updating drivers, checking the graphics card, or replacing the display panel. Another frustrating issue is connectivity problems. If your device can't connect to Wi-Fi, Bluetooth, or other devices, there are several things to check. First, ensure that Wi-Fi and Bluetooth are enabled on your device. Verify that you're entering the correct passwords for Wi-Fi networks. Check the device's network settings to confirm that it's properly configured. Sometimes, a simple restart of the device and your router can resolve connectivity problems. Software glitches can also cause various problems. If your device is freezing, crashing, or behaving erratically, a software issue may be the culprit. Try restarting the device to clear temporary files and processes. If the problem persists, consider updating the device's software. If that doesn't work, a factory reset might be necessary. However, remember that a factory reset will erase all your data, so back up your files beforehand.

Important Safety Precautions
Before you start, let's go over some crucial safety precautions. Working with electronics can be dangerous if you're not careful. Always disconnect your IAGA AGA042Z from the power source before attempting any repairs. Electricity can cause serious injury or even death, so never take shortcuts! Use appropriate tools. Avoid using the wrong tools, as they can damage your device or cause injury. Be gentle when opening and closing your device. Handle internal components with care. Static electricity can damage sensitive electronic components. Wear an anti-static wrist strap when working inside your device. Work in a well-lit area. This will help you see the small components and connections. Take your time and don't rush through the repair process. Rushing can lead to mistakes. If you're not comfortable with any step of the repair process, don't hesitate to seek professional help. There's no shame in admitting you don't know something! If you are unsure about any steps, consult a qualified technician. Keep small parts and screws organized. This will prevent you from losing them. If you encounter a problem that you're not familiar with, seek advice from someone with more experience.
